Challenge:
Create the interactions and navigation system for a virtual reality showroom created by Grandpa's Lab in order to showcase a soon to be released shoe collection.


Result:
One control that provides all the interactions needed to explore the shoes.

 

Summary:
Extended reality is one of the most promising fields that will reshape our lives. Being an architect, I was familiar with creating experiences in 3D and how a product is integrated in its surroundings. Extensive research on the challenges and constraints of designing for VR was essential to come up with a prototype of interactions that aims to be comfortable and intuitive for the user.
